Flight
Oaxaca has one main airport that has United, American Airlines, AeroMexico, and Volaris. US Airports that fly directly to Oaxaca: Los Angeles LAX Dallas Fort Worth DFW Houston IAH Mexico Airports that fly directly to Oaxaca: Cancun CUN Guadalajara GDL Mexico City MEX Tijuana TIJ One option is to fly to San Diego, then take an Uber to the Cross Border Express (CBX), which connects you directly to the Tijuana Airport. It’s a safe and convenient route as you stay on the U.S. side and walk directly into the Tijuana Airport without entering the city itself. From there, you can catch a direct flight to Oaxaca. You will need to consider costs for the Uber (~$40) and CBX (~$50 round trip) For those of you traveling from far away and wanting to extend your adventure, Mexico City is a special place worth visiting for a few days. If you don't want to extend your stay, and are traveling from far, you can consider flying into Guadalajara or Mexico City, as both of these airports are very international and offer non-stop flights from most major cities in the U.S. and abroad. Hotel
There are a wide variety of options for your stay on Airbnb or VRBO! These options tend to be more economical than hotels, specially if you are traveling with a group. We recommend staying in the historical center of the city as you'll be close to lots of restaurants, shops, and cultural activities. North of the "Zocalo Oaxaca" tends to be the best area. "Barrio Jalatlaco" is also pretty cool. Oaxaca in general is walkable and safe!
